c++ - C++中具有列表变量的类对象的动态内存分配机制
问题描述
编译器如何将内存分配给由列表类型变量组成的类的对象,这些变量会在程序执行时随时间扩展?此外,编译器如何确保所需的内存量在需要时可用并防止内存泄漏?
解决方案
编译器不会为列表分配内存。编译器只需要知道列表的数据类型。有关更多信息,请阅读此https://stackoverflow.com/a/58960527/2786098
推荐阅读
- android - 有没有办法在单击按钮时删除 firebase 数据库父节点?
- javascript - 获取点击的动态元素的id
- python-3.x - 我如何使用 python 3.x 在一行中编写这些类型的循环
- c# - 如何在asp.net MVC的服务器端显示客户端弹出窗口
- excel - 如何比较excel中不同列的多个值?
- python - Python - 数据框插入错误“TypeError:insert()缺少1个必需的位置参数:'value'”
- rest - 无法从邮递员发出 POST 请求
- ios - 如何手动执行使用 rx 观察到的 UITextField 编辑操作?
- wpf - 如何通过在wpf中选择形状来缩放形状
- css - 从谷歌字体导入时字体粗细不起作用